What's working/Not working for us

I think I will be getting rid of most of the curriculum we are using now. The Science we are using that I mentioned above, is great! We will stay with Saxon Math and the religion we are using, but I think we will say good-bye to everything else. Our reading program, Alpha-Phonics is working quite well with my first grader. I'm happy I gave it a try.

Homeschool questions/thoughts I have

I have been researching the Charlotte Mason method of homeschooling and I think that is the direction we are going to go for next year. I ordered a few of her books to read. Right now our homeschool is school at home, very dry. I think CM may be a good fit for us.
